President Sarkisian Visits Armenian-Azeri Border Defense Positions

YEREVAN — President Serzh Sarkisian visited the defense positions in the northeast of the country and inspected troops deployed along Armenia’s border with Azerbaijan. He was accompanied by Defense Minister Seyran Ohanian and the chief of the Armenian army’s General Staff, Colonel-General Yuri Khachaturov.

A statement by the presidential press service said the commander of an army corps deployed in the area briefed Sarkisian on the situation along the volatile frontier where serious ceasefire violations have been a regular occurrence this year.

The President attended simulation exercises involving divisions of the Second Army Corps, listened to a report by the commander of the Corps on the situation and problems in the military unit under his command.

Later in the day President Sarkisian proceeded to Nagorno-Karabakh Republic for a working visit.
